The data storage market is experiencing robust growth, driven by the exponential increase in data generated across diverse sectors. The market, estimated at $200 billion in 2025, is projected to exhibit a Compound Annual Growth Rate (CAGR) of 15% from 2025 to 2033, reaching approximately $600 billion by 2033. This expansion is fueled by several key factors, including the burgeoning adoption of cloud computing, the proliferation of Internet of Things (IoT) devices generating massive data streams, and the increasing demand for advanced analytics and artificial intelligence (AI) applications. The transition towards all-flash arrays, offering significantly faster data access speeds, is a major trend reshaping the market landscape, alongside hybrid storage solutions providing a balance between performance and cost-effectiveness. While high initial investment costs for advanced storage solutions might pose a restraint in some segments, the long-term benefits of improved efficiency and data security outweigh the initial expenses.
The market is segmented by storage type (All-Flash Arrays, Hybrid Storage Arrays, HDD Arrays) and application (IT & Telecom, BFSI, Healthcare, Education, Manufacturing, Media & Entertainment, Energy and Utility, Retail and e-Commerce, Others). North America currently holds a significant market share due to early adoption of advanced technologies and a strong IT infrastructure, but regions like Asia-Pacific are expected to witness rapid growth in the coming years, driven by increasing digitalization and infrastructure development. Key players like HPE, NetApp, Dell EMC, IBM, Pure Storage, Hitachi, Fujitsu, Huawei, and Western Digital are aggressively competing through innovation and strategic partnerships, further driving market dynamism and shaping future trends. The demand for robust data security and disaster recovery solutions is also fueling market growth, as organizations prioritize data protection and business continuity in an increasingly interconnected world.

Key market insights indicate a clear preference for faster, more efficient storage technologies, with all-flash arrays rapidly gaining market share compared to traditional HDD arrays. Hybrid storage arrays continue to hold a significant position, offering a balance between cost and performance. The preference for specific storage types varies greatly based on industry needs. For instance, the financial sector often leans towards all-flash solutions for their transaction processing requirements, while sectors with large archival needs, like media and entertainment, might favor HDD arrays for cost-effectiveness. The forecast period (2025-2033) projects a sustained period of high growth, primarily driven by the continued exponential growth of data and the adoption of advanced technologies like artificial intelligence and machine learning, which are heavily reliant on large-scale data storage. Furthermore, the emergence of edge computing is influencing the market, requiring decentralized storage solutions closer to data generation points. This complexity is further driving the need for sophisticated storage management and optimization solutions. Despite the significant growth, the data storage market faces several challenges. The escalating cost of storage, particularly for high-performance all-flash arrays, remains a major constraint for many organizations, especially smaller businesses. Managing and securing the ever-growing volume of data poses a significant challenge, requiring sophisticated data management systems and robust security measures to protect against data breaches and cyberattacks. The complexity of managing heterogeneous data storage environments, encompassing on-premises infrastructure and cloud-based solutions, is another hurdle. Ensuring data compatibility and seamless integration across different platforms requires advanced management tools and expertise. The continuous evolution of storage technologies necessitates constant upgrades and retraining of IT personnel, adding to the operational costs for businesses. Additionally, the increasing demand for faster data processing speeds and lower latency is pushing the boundaries of existing storage technologies, driving the need for ongoing innovation and investment in research and development. Finally, meeting stringent regulatory compliance requirements related to data privacy and security adds another layer of complexity to data storage management.

All-Flash Arrays: The rapid shift toward application performance requirements is fueling the growth of all-flash arrays. These arrays offer significant performance advantages over traditional HDD and hybrid arrays. Their ability to handle high-volume, high-speed transactions makes them particularly attractive to sectors with high data processing requirements.
Hybrid Storage Arrays: Hybrid arrays continue to maintain a strong position by striking a balance between performance and cost-effectiveness. These solutions offer a compelling choice for businesses that require a blend of speed and cost optimization, especially for workloads that don't necessitate the peak performance of all-flash solutions.
HDD Arrays: While the demand for HDD arrays is slowing, they still hold a significant market share, particularly for archival storage and applications where cost is a primary concern. The lower cost per gigabyte makes HDD arrays a viable option for businesses with large amounts of infrequently accessed data.
